First and foremost, let's discuss the importance of inventory management tools for your carpentry business. As a carpenter, you likely have multiple ongoing projects at any given time.
It can be challenging to keep track of all the materials and supplies needed for each project. This is where inventory management tools come in. With these tools, you can easily track your inventory levels and ensure that you always have the necessary materials on hand for your projects. Inventory management tools are essential for any carpentry business, as they help you keep track of your materials and supplies in real-time. This allows you to know exactly what you have on hand and what needs to be restocked.
By having this information readily available, you can avoid delays in your projects and ensure that you have everything you need to complete them. One of the most significant benefits of using inventory management tools is that they can help you save money. With accurate tracking of your inventory, you can avoid overstocking on materials and supplies that may go unused, thus reducing unnecessary expenses. You can also avoid understocking, which can lead to delays in your projects and potentially cost you clients. Inventory management tools are also beneficial for project management. With these tools, you can create a detailed list of all the materials and supplies needed for each project, along with their costs.
This allows you to create accurate estimates for your clients and ensures that you stay within budget. Additionally, some inventory management tools offer features for invoicing and accounting, making it easier to track your expenses and profits. Scheduling is another crucial aspect of managing a carpentry business, and inventory management tools can help with this as well. By having a clear overview of your inventory levels, you can plan your projects accordingly and schedule tasks based on the availability of materials. This can help you avoid conflicts and delays in your schedule, allowing you to complete projects efficiently and on time.
